Sump Pump Plumbing in Tuscaloosa, AL
Sump pump plumbing services focus on installing, repairing, and maintaining sump pumps, which are essential for protecting homes from basement flooding and water damage. These services cover a range of projects including setting up new sump pump systems, replacing outdated units, and troubleshooting issues such as pump failures or leaks. Homeowners typically want to understand the type of sump pump that best suits their property, how the system is connected to drainage and discharge points, and what signs indicate the need for repairs or replacement to ensure reliable operation during heavy rain or flooding events.
Before requesting sump pump plumbing services, property owners should consider factors like the sump pump’s capacity, the location of the sump pit, and the drainage pathway for water discharge. It’s also useful to know whether the existing system is functioning properly or if there are recurring problems such as frequent cycling or unusual noises. Understanding these details can help determine the appropriate solutions to safeguard the home’s foundation and basement from water intrusion,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or rising water tables.

Sump Pump Plumbing Questions
What is a sump pump? A sump pump is a device installed in a basement or crawl space to remove excess water and prevent flooding during heavy rain or groundwater seepage.
When should a sump pump be replaced? Replacement is recommended when a sump pump shows signs of frequent failure, loud operation, or has reached its lifespan, typically around 7-10 years.
How does a sump pump work? It detects rising water levels and automatically activates to pump water out of the sump basin and away from the property.
What types of sump pumps are available? Common types include pedestal and submersible pumps, each suited for different installation needs and property sizes.
